815.001B46/12: Telegram

The Minister in Honduras ( Jones ) to the Secretary of State

President Bertrand, who resigned last night, and his family left capitol for San Lorenzo at 3.30 p.m., attended by lieutenant commander of United States Navy, Legation clerk, and armed guard. Armed boat from [U.S.S.] Chicago will meet ex-President, San Lorenzo, take him to steamer San Jose Amapala for transportation to Panama.

Political prisoners being released. Amnesty granted to all. New cabinet ministers, of Foreign Affairs, of Public [Instruction?], of Government, met members of Diplomatic and Consular Corps at American Legation this afternoon; conferred upon matters for public safety. It was agreed to (1). at once grant amnesty and release all political prisoners; (2) appoint commander in chief to administer military affairs who could give some guarantee of safety and order in the city; (3) to destroy all liquor which could possibly be reached by troops or irresponsible persons; (4) the Diplomatic Corps, with representatives of Government and the proper forces, to form committee of safety to at once notify all political prisoners before they are released, all consular officers, commandants, and representative men in all parts of Republic of the sense of this conference. This committee of safety went into operation on the conditions named at 5 p.m. and published this notice and Government issued notices granting amnesty to all.

Jones
